The Expanding Cosmos: Unveiling the Secrets of the Universe's Growth

Our universe is in a constant state of progression, a captivating phenomenon that has puzzled astronomers for centuries. Discoveries from distant galaxies and cosmic microwave background radiation provide compelling testimony that the structure of space itself is expanding. This remarkable expansion, initiated after the Big Bang, continues to this day, pushing galaxies further apart. Understanding the mechanisms behind this cosmic expansion is a fundamental quest in modern astronomy.

By examining the spectra of distant nebulae, scientists can calculate the speed at which galaxies are drifting apart. This knowledge helps us construct a in-depth picture of the universe's expansion rate and its evolutionary trajectory.
